Three Brands Become Buddy’s Amigos
ADOTAS – Social media ad app company Buddy Media has made some new friends. It launched three new so-called app-vertisements for New Balance, Priceline.com and Reader’s Digest. Buddy Media said it will develop custom apps for all three companies, boosting brand awareness for the trio.
The company touts its “Brand Advocate Process” as the only comprehensive approach to social media advertising that includes strategy, development, promotion and data reporting on performance of its branded apps.
“Branded advertising applications represent the new ad unit,” said Michael Lazerow CEO of Buddy Media. “Our full-service, brand-centric approach is helping the world’s leading marketers navigate through both the noise and opportunities presented by the social networking sites.”
Buddy Media was launched in 2007 to develop and promote social app-vertising campaigns. Clients include FedEx, Time Inc. and Microsoft.
